Impacts & Adaptation

Many thematic programs are included in a single "Impacts and Adaptation" group.

Director, Impacts & Adaptation: Alain Bourque

Mandate

Co-ordinate vulnerability and impact assessments in Quebec and co-operate on developing adaptation measures and strategies.

Main objectives

  • Complete the assessment of impacts on Quebec sectors and regions out to a 2050 horizon.
  • Analyze the main areas of public, infrastructure, economic and natural environmental vulnerability.
  • Provide information to help in decision making concerning adaptation.
  • Support the development of government adaptation strategies.

Secondary objectives

  • Monitor and track impacts and vulnerability.
  • Co-operate on developing guides and decision-making tools for different user groups.
